#1a5d5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a5d5e is composed of 10.2% red, 36.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 1.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 180.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#1a5d5e color hex could be obtained by blending #34babc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#1a5d5e color description : Very dark cyan.
#1a5d5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a5d5e has RGB values of R:26, G:93,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 1727838.

Shades and Tints of #1a5d5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a5d5e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3e3e is the less saturated color, while #037375 is the most saturated one.
